现在车辆管理所摩托车英语题库为全中国统一版本,都是考一样的试题,2025年摩托车DEF驾照英语科目一共400题,科目四345题,以下为样题:

1. When a motorized vehicle breaks down at night, and is difficult to move, the driver should turn on the hazard lights, the contour lights and the tail lights.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

2. A motorized vehicle driver who does not hang the license plate is subject to a ________.

A. 6-point penalty

B. 12-point penalty

C. 2-point penalty

D. 3-point penalty

Answer:B

3. A motorized vehicle that will turn right at an intersection but has a vehicle in front in the same lane waiting for the green light should ______________.

A. Stop and wait for his turn

B. Honk to indicate the vehicle in front to yield

C. Bypass the vehicle in front from the right side and go through the intersection

D. Bypass the vehicle in front from the left side and go through the intersection

Answer:A

4. When two vehicles approach each other on a foggy day, what is the best method of safe driving?

A. Turn on the high-beam

B. Slowdown and maintain a large safety distance

C. Turn on the low-beam

D. Turn on the fog lamp

Answer:B
